Understanding Specification and Model Choices

Every batch of N Ethylpyridinium Chloride comes with a spec sheet. But experience reveals that not all model numbers are created equal. In my time consulting with labs, I've seen failed syntheses and ruined experiments caused by off-spec materials. Suppliers publishing granular data—water content, impurity profiles, melting point, even heavy metal traces—reduce headaches. A proactive supplier isn’t just selling a model; they’re saving downstream users cost, time, and cleanup. Detailed specifications act as insurance for researchers. By having transparent information, project leads manage risk better—or avoid it altogether.

Pricing Insights That Bring Value

Price drives plenty of decisions. But having walked several pricing negotiations, I’ve seen that a rock-bottom offer rarely survives post-purchase testing. Buyers who focus only on N Ethylpyridinium Chloride price often ignore total lifecycle cost—missed yields, waste management, extra purifications. Transparent pricing models that factor in long-term supply contracts, custom packaging options, and loyalty discounts lead to fairer negotiations. A supplier who breaks down price drivers—raw material index movements, transportation costs, scale efficiencies—arms buyers with arguments for mutual value creation instead of cost-cutting standoffs.
